On Wednesday, Bitcoin surpassed $24,000 amid a broader recovery in the cryptocurrency sector, which has seen the global market valuation reach $1 trillion. Over the last seven days, the leading cryptocurrency has surged by more than 23%. Bitcoin Pumps Past $24k Threshold The bull run barely got started. For the first time in more than a month, Bitcoin exceeded the $24,000 threshold. Investors can exhale with relief after nearly three months of “extreme fear.” On Wednesday, BTC reached a record high of $24,120, increasing by 8% in only one day and trading at levels not seen since mid-June. Source: TradingView Bitcoin investors hope that the Fed will adopt a more accommodating approach at its following policy meeting. Risky assets like stocks and cryptocurrencies have been considerably impacted by the US central bank’s tightening monetary policy. Since the beginning of 2022, the price of bitcoin has decreased steadily by about 50%. After an incredible 73 days, BTC finally left the “extreme fear” zone on Wednesday.
